SEC approves rule to allow testimonials in advertising
Revision of the advertising rule in place since 1961 reflects technological advances like social media marketing, according to the regulator
The SEC on Tuesday approved a final marketing rule that updates regulations for investment adviser advertising to reflect technological advances.
